    The first case of the COVID-19 pandemic in the Indian state of Tamil Nadu was reported on 7 March 2020. The largest single-day spike (36,987 cases) was reported on 13 May 2021 and Tamil Nadu now has the fourth highest number of confirmed cases in India after Maharashtra, Kerala and Karnataka. All 38 districts [note 1] of the state are affected ...

The Department of Health and Family Welfare is one of the departments of Government of Tamil Nadu and is responsible for ensuring access to basic public health services in the state.

    Guidance Tamil Nadu (formerly Tamil Nadu Industrial Guidance and Export Promotion Bureau [ 1 ]) is the investment promotion agency of the Government of Tamil Nadu. It is constituted to reach out to prospective investors and make them invest in the state of Tamil Nadu. It comes under the Industries, Investment Promotion and Commerce Department ...
